Bede'r Meye at Asian Youth Theatre Fest
Prachyanat, one of the top theatre troupes of the country, is representing Bangladesh at the first Asian Youth Theatre Festival 2017, being held at Singapore. The three-day festival, organised by Buds Theatre began yesterday and is seeing participation of one troupe each from Indonesia, Malaysia, Vietnam, Phillippines and Bangladesh, along with five troupes from Singapore.
